I'm currently running ADWLauncher EX, but am still a big LPP fan.

The only thing I miss from Sense is the clock app.... NOT the widget - that's easily replaceable with Beautiful Widgets or Fancy Widget. I mean the app behind the widget that combines an alarm clock, timer, stopwatch, etc. that launches when you press the time on that widget.

But seriously, that's the only thing I miss about sense.

As for the weather animation, you can get that back with Widget Locker or with ADW EX.

I hated the Sense dock with its stupid 3 uncustomizable buttons. I love my HTC phone and would buy another HTC in a heartbeat, but I don't think I'll be using Sense again.
